Job Description:
Employment Type: Full time Shift: Description: ESSENTIAL
FUNCTIONS: · In collaboration with multidisciplinary team,
evaluates patient referrals to develop individualized plan of care
across the continuum of care · Responsible for personalized
education plan for patient and family · Follows through with test
results and plan of care with patient/family and other health care
providers/services as directed by provider or established
guidelines · Acts as a liaison among the individual/family,
community, provider and physician as well as other health care team
members. · Collaborates in developing, implementing and evaluating
teaching/learning strategies for client/family in the hospital
community. · Provides clinical leadership by being a preceptor for
visiting professionals, students and new graduates. · Coordinates
appropriate educational material/instructions for patients,
families, medical staff and multidisciplinary personnel to
accomplish patient care outcomes. · Participates in planning and
presentation of continuing education programs, seminars and
meetings. · Coordinates with the health care team to develop a
mechanism to monitor patient outcomes and follows up on variances.
· Ensures collection and input of risk stratification data. Reports
results to the health care team and participates in interpretation
of data and formulation of action plan. · Collaborates with
patients/families/populations to coordinate community services and
appropriate resources which meet the individual needs and goals. ·
Serves on selected hospital, group practice and community-based
committees. · Identifies need for and participates in research
projects relevant to specific patient population. · Collaborates
with Quality Management, Utilization Review, Information Technology
Services, and other departments regarding data availability and
reports. · Is accountable for the implementation and communication
of standards for patient care delivery appropriate to the specific
patient population that meets professional and regulatory
standards. · Coordinates the health care team in development of
clinical tools for optimal outcomes and reports findings. MINIMUM
K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ABILITIES REQUIRED: · Current Iowa registered
nurse (RN) license. · Bachelor’s degree in health-related field
required or actively pursuing. BSN preferred. · Demonstrates
competency within a specialized area of clinical practice with 4
years experience in that specialty. · Proof of completion of
Mandatory Reporter – Child and Dependent Adult Abuse training
within three (3) months of hire. · Basic Life Support certified
within six (6) weeks of hire. Acceptable credentialing bodies and
certifications include American Heart Association Basic Life
Support for Healthcare Providers. · Demonstrates success in
positions of leadership. Our Commitment Rooted in our Mission and
